Преобразование форматов изображений из терминала Ubuntu: EPS в PNG/JPG и многое другое

Убунту 4

В этой статье мы углубимся в процесс преобразования форматов изображений из терминала Ubuntu, уделив особое внимание преобразованию файлов EPS в PNG, JPG и другие форматы. Это полезный навык, особенно если вы работаете с большим количеством изображений и вам нужен быстрый и эффективный способ их преобразования.

Преобразование форматов изображений из терминала Ubuntu возможно с помощью ImageMagick. Вы можете использовать команду конвертации для преобразования файлов EPS в PNG, JPG и другие форматы. Кроме того, вы можете использовать команду mogrify для пакетной обработки и Ghostscript для прямого преобразования.

Предварительные условия

Вам потребуется установить Ubuntu в вашей системе, и у вас должен быть административный доступ для установки новых пакетов, если они еще не установлены.

Установка ImageMagick

Инструментом, который мы будем использовать для процесса преобразования, является ImageMagick, мощный пакет программного обеспечения, который может создавать, редактировать и компоновать растровые изображения. Он может читать, конвертировать и записывать изображения в различных форматах, включая EPS, PNG, JPG, GIF и многие другие.

Чтобы установить ImageMagick, откройте терминал и введите следующую команду:

sudo apt-get установить imagemagick

Преобразование EPS в PNG/JPG

После установки ImageMagick вы можете использовать команду Convert для преобразования файлов изображений. Основной синтаксис команды преобразования следующий:

конвертировать [input options] входной файл [output options] выходной файл

Чтобы преобразовать файл EPS в PNG, вы можете использовать следующую команду:

конвертировать myfile.eps foo.png

В этой команде myfile.eps — это исходный файл, который вы хотите преобразовать, а foo.png — выходной файл.

Понимание параметров

Команда преобразования может принимать ряд параметров, которые изменяют поведение команды:

  • -density: этот параметр устанавливает разрешение выходного изображения. По умолчанию плотность составляет 72 точки на дюйм, но ее можно увеличить, чтобы улучшить качество изображения. Например, чтобы установить плотность 150 dpi, вы можете использовать следующую команду:

конвертировать -density 150 myfile.eps foo.png

Пакетная обработка с помощью Mogrify

Если вам нужно преобразовать несколько файлов одновременно, вы можете использовать команду mogrify, которая также является частью пакета ImageMagick:

mogrify -формат png *.eps

Эта команда преобразует все файлы EPS в текущем каталоге в PNG.

Использование Ghostscript для конвертации

Другой способ конвертировать файлы EPS в PNG или другие форматы — напрямую вызвать Ghostscript. Ghostscript — мощный инструмент для работы с файлами PostScript и PDF.

Вот команда, которую вы можете использовать:

gs -dSAFER -dEPSCrop -r600 -sDEVICE=pngalpha -o foo.png myfile.eps

Разберем параметры:

  • -dSAFER: этот параметр переводит Ghostscript в изолированный режим в целях безопасности.
  • -dEPSCrop: этот параметр обрезает выходные данные до ограничивающей рамки рисунка в файле EPS.
  • -r600: этот параметр устанавливает разрешение выходного изображения 600 точек на дюйм.
  • -sDEVICE=pngalpha: этот параметр устанавливает выходной формат PNG с альфа-каналом.
  • -o foo.png: этот параметр определяет выходной файл.
  • myfile.eps: это входной файл.

Заключение

Преобразование форматов изображений из терминала Ubuntu — это мощный навык, который может сэкономить вам много времени, если вы работаете с большим количеством изображений. С помощью ImageMagick и Ghostscript вы можете легко конвертировать файлы EPS в PNG, JPG и многие другие форматы.

Да, вы можете конвертировать файлы EPS в другие форматы изображений, такие как PNG и JPG, с помощью терминала Ubuntu. Для выполнения преобразования вы можете использовать такие инструменты, как ImageMagick или Ghostscript.

Чтобы установить ImageMagick в Ubuntu, откройте терминал и введите команду sudo apt-get install imagemagick. Это установит ImageMagick в вашей системе.

Команда преобразования в ImageMagick используется для преобразования файлов изображений из одного формата в другой. Он может читать, конвертировать и записывать изображения в различных форматах.

Вы можете установить разрешение выходного изображения, используя опцию -density в команде преобразования. Например, чтобы установить плотность 150 точек на дюйм, вы можете использовать команду Convert -density 150 myfile.eps foo.png.

Да, вы можете конвертировать несколько файлов EPS в PNG одновременно, используя команду mogrify в ImageMagick. Команда mogrify -format png *.eps преобразует все файлы EPS в текущем каталоге в PNG.

Ghostscript — мощный инструмент для работы с файлами PostScript и PDF. Вы можете использовать его для преобразования файлов EPS в PNG или другие форматы, вызвав его непосредственно из терминала. Команду gs -dSAFER -dEPSCrop -r600 -sDEVICE=pngalpha -o foo.png myfile.eps можно использовать для преобразования файла EPS в PNG с помощью Ghostscript.

Похожие записи

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*